About this space The whole group will be comfortable in this spacious and unique space.
This a converted cabinet shop with lots of fun spaces and 10 foot ceilings. It has a very open feel and many places to sleep. There are lots of things to entertain kids-movie room, ping pong, books, games, puzzles and a large yard. Lots of space and beautiful country scenery.
If you need to work, the master suite has an office area equipped with Starlink internet.

About the area
Bonners Ferry
Located in Bonners Ferry, this holiday home is in a rural area. Boundary County Fairgrounds is a local attraction and the area's natural beauty can be seen at Kootenai National Wildlife Refuge and Georgia Mae Plaza. Spend some time exploring the area's activities, including golfing, birdwatching and wildlife walks.

About the host
Hosted by Sara Tadlock
Dan and I are both from the Pacific Northwest. We settled in Bonners Ferry after graduating from grad school a little over 20 years ago. We live in the property next door so we love sharing this home with others.
Why they chose this property
We chose this neighborhood because it was the property for the business we purchased.
What makes this property unique
I think our theatre room makes our home stand out. It is fun to watch on the big screen with surround sound, especially if you bring an xbox or other gaming system to stream movies. We have dvd players, but a computer or gaming system with HDMI gives the largest picture. It is very spacious with all the comforts of home. We also pride ourselves in extreme cleanliness. This home is much more spacious than it appears from pictures. It also has no stairs, even to enter the house, if that is an issue.
